Understanding OCD
OCD is a mental illness defined by frequent and invasive ideas, urges, or images, referred to as obsessions. These fixations frequently cause intense anxiety, which is alleviated through the performance of repetitive behaviours or psychological acts, called obsessions. The fascinations and obsessions can substantially disrupt daily life, causing distress and disability.
OCD affects around 2-3% of the worldwide population, making it among the most widespread mental health conditions. It can manifest in various types, such as contamination fears, excessive doubting, proportion and orderliness issues, hoarding tendencies, and invasive thoughts related to harm or violence.
To better understand OCD, let's explore each aspect in detail:
1. Fascinations: Obsessions are invasive thoughts, urges, or images that repeatedly go into an individual's mind. These fixations can be stressful and cause considerable stress and anxiety. Common obsessions include fear of contamination, excessive doubts about daily activities, and invasive thoughts related to hurt or violence. 2. Obsessions: Compulsions are repeated behaviours or mental acts that individuals with OCD perform in response to their obsessions. These compulsions are focused on minimizing stress and anxiety and preventing viewed harm. Examples of obsessions include excessive hand washing, organizing items in a specific order, and repeatedly examining locks or home appliances. 3. Influence On Daily Life: OCD can have a profound effect on a person's every day life. The fixations and compulsions can consume a considerable amount of time and energy, making it challenging to concentrate on other jobs or responsibilities. It can also strain relationships and cause social isolation, as people may feel ashamed or embarrassed of their behaviours.

Understanding ADHD
ADHD is a neurodevelopmental disorder identified by persistent patterns of inattention, hyperactivity, and impulsivity that can considerably impact one's working and development. It typically emerges in youth and can persist into adulthood, causing problems in different aspects of life, consisting of academics, relationships, and work.
Individuals with ADHD may fight with maintaining focus, organizing tasks, remaining on track, and managing their impulses. While it is frequently associated with children, ADHD impacts around 5% of grownups worldwide, which emphasizes the requirement for proper diagnosis and assistance throughout one's life expectancy.
To acquire a deeper understanding of ADHD, let's explore its essential elements:
1. Negligence: Inattention refers to problems in sustaining focus, arranging jobs, and following guidelines. Individuals with ADHD may have problem completing tasks, frequently lose things, and battle to focus on information. These difficulties can affect scholastic efficiency and interpersonal relationships. 2. Hyperactivity: Hyperactivity manifests as extreme physical uneasyness and a failure to stay still or stay seated. People with ADHD may feel a continuous need to move, talk excessively, or engage in spontaneous behaviours without considering the consequences. 3. Impulsivity: Impulsivity refers to acting without believing or thinking about the prospective outcomes. Individuals with ADHD may blurt out answers, disrupt discussions, and engage in risky behaviours without completely assessing the situation.
